.product-information__content {
  grid-template-columns: 1fr;

  @media screen and (min-width: 768px) {
    grid-template-columns: repeat(var(--cols), minmax(0, 1fr));
  }
}

@media screen and (min-width: 768px) {
  .product-information__content-item--full {
    grid-column: span var(--cols);
  }
}
